Hi, I recommend saving them up for future events, or a least save a portion of them up, because for most events, if you wish to save up for a costume, or a powerful time-limited ninja, it will require a ton of coupons to exchange for them. Unless you recharge very often, it will become more difficult to obtain coupons as you level.
If you would like to buff your current team, I suggest you to spend coupons on refining, because magatamas are very easy to save up from ninja exams. Even though some may think refining is very chance dependent/coupon draining, and do not influence your power very much, those should not be the reasons for ignoring it.
The reason for that is, there are very few ways to increase those stats, which play a crucial role in battles, such that winning rate may be dependent on your initiative. Why so? For example if you are facing a controlling team, if their initiatives are higher, they may cause conditions to your entire team that prevent them from moving. With high initiatives, it is possible to defeat opponents that have 10k more power than you.
I'm not saying the main stats (attack, defense, ninjutsu, resistance) are not important, it's just that those additional stats should not be disregarded.
In terms of what type of magatamas to give to each of your ninjas, distribute them with accordance to your ninjas talents.
For example, giving gai sensei whose talents are all taijutsu based attack magatamas would be a better idea than to give him ninjutsu ones,
also giving earth main defense ones, and life magatamas to choza etc.
make sure to give life, defense and resistance to those in the front row for a better survival chance though.
